AppleCare+ for Apple Watch: $999 for Edition, $79 for Watch, $59 for Sport  —  To go along with the premium $10,000 and up pricing of the 18-karat gold Apple Watch Edition, Apple will charge up to $999 for the Apple Watch Edition's AppleCare+ Protection Plan, 9to5Mac has learned.

Microsoft's future browsers will not enable Do Not Track as the default setting, in a reversal of the company's policy with Internet Explorer 10  —  An update on Microsoft's approach to Do Not Track  —  As industry standards evolve, how we implement those standards evolve as well.

Disney to invest $250M in fantasy sports site DraftKings, valuing company at $900M  —  Disney to Invest $250 Million in Fantasy Site DraftKings  —  Walt Disney Co. is investing $250 million in online fantasy sports business DraftKings Inc., valuing the company at roughly $900 million, people familiar with the matter say.

Pinterest Acquires Team From Hike Labs, Including Google Reader, Blogger Veteran Jason Shellen  —  Pinterest today scored two notable new hires with the acquisition of a small, two-person startup known as Hike Labs, which had been developing a mobile publishing application called Drafty.
